Enugu NSCDC deploys 350 personnel, 15 vehicles for Anambra poll

The Nigeria Security and Civil Defence Corps, Enugu State Command, says it is deploying no fewer than 350 personnel for the forthcoming Anambra governorship election.

The News Agency of Nigeria reports that the Anambra gubernatorial poll will hold on Saturday, Nov. 6 under INEC’s supervision.

The Public Relations Officer of the command, Chief Superintendent of Corps (CSC) Danny Manuel, disclosed this to press men on Thursday in Enugu.

Manuel said that the command was also deploying 15 operational vehicles to ensure hitch-free movement of its personnel while carrying out their election duty in Anambra.

According to him, the contingent of the command will be leaving this morning (Nov. 4) for Anambra to join other sister security agencies to provide security and ensure a peaceful poll.

He said: “Anambra governorship election holding is a sure banker. The election will hold and nothing will stop it.

“The NSCDC is determined to see a hitch-free and peaceful election just as the Federal and Anambra Governments are determined also”.

The NSCDC spokesman said that the corps commandant had given the personnel marching orders to ensure that they perform optimally and be good ambassadors of the command while carrying out the election duty in Anambra.

“The commandant had given the command’s contingent all logistics and moral support to ensure a hitch-free election duty and for them to do the command proud in Anambra,” he added.
